首页
/ Amplication项目:如何配置结账页面默认显示月付选项

Amplication项目:如何配置结账页面默认显示月付选项

2025-05-14 05:31:39作者:薛曦旖Francesca

在SaaS平台开发中,结账页面的支付选项配置是一个常见的需求场景。Amplication作为一个低代码开发平台,其结账页面的支付选项默认显示逻辑也经过了优化调整。

需求背景

许多SaaS产品会提供多种支付周期选项,如月付、年付等。从用户体验角度考虑,开发者往往需要能够配置默认显示的支付选项。Amplication项目最近就实现了这一功能,允许结账页面默认显示月付选项,并且这个默认值是可配置的。

技术实现要点

  1. 前端组件改造:结账页面的支付选项组件需要重构,使其能够接收默认选项的配置参数。这通常涉及修改React组件或类似的前端框架组件。

  2. 状态管理:支付选项的选择状态需要被妥善管理,确保默认值能够正确初始化,同时不影响用户后续的手动选择。

  3. 配置系统集成:实现一个配置系统,允许管理员或开发者通过配置文件或管理界面设置默认支付选项。

  4. 响应式设计:确保在不同设备上,默认选项的显示和交互都能正常工作。

实现细节

典型的实现会包括以下几个部分:

  • 在支付组件中添加defaultPlan或类似属性
  • 修改组件初始化逻辑,优先使用配置的默认值
  • 确保用户手动选择后,默认值不再覆盖用户选择
  • 添加相应的配置文档,说明如何修改默认选项

用户体验考量

默认显示月付选项有几个优势:

  1. 降低决策门槛:月付金额通常较小,用户更容易接受
  2. 灵活性:用户可以先试用月付,后续再考虑转为年付
  3. 转化率:相比直接要求年付,月付选项通常能获得更高的转化率

最佳实践建议

  1. 虽然实现了默认选项配置,但建议保留用户上次选择的记忆功能
  2. 可以考虑在UI上对默认选项进行视觉突出
  3. 定期分析不同默认选项对转化率的影响,优化配置
  4. 确保移动端和桌面端的体验一致性

这种支付选项的默认值配置虽然是一个小功能,但对SaaS产品的转化率和用户体验有着不小的影响。Amplication项目的这一改进体现了对开发者实际需求的深入理解。

登录后查看全文
热门项目推荐
相关项目推荐